Valencia midfielder Yunus Musah is yet to make a definitive decision over his international future.
United States and England are awaiting on a decision from Musah, who has not yet said "yes" to a new call-up from the US nor a "no" to the attempts by England.
USA coach Gregg Berhalter will name his latest squad next week for friendly matches in Europe against Jamaica and Ireland. His plans are to include the name of Musah, as he did in November. Then, Musah started in the friendlies against Panama and Wales.
But England, where he's played 32 games, from U15 to U18, is also pushing Musah to choose them.
Musah was with Arsenal from the age of nine to 17 and England coach Gareth Southgate recently said: "We think he is a good player, we would like him to be with us."
